Effluvium

Definition of Effluvium

Ef`flu´vi`um
n.1.Subtile or invisible emanation; exhalation perceived by the sense of smell; especially, noisome or noxious exhalation; as, the effluvium from diseased or putrefying bodies, or from ill drainage.
